The city council held an executive session to discuss settling three pending lawsuits totaling approximately $618,000. The settlements include a $100,000 payment to James Hieber, a $3,000 property conveyance to Marvin Miller, and a $515,000 payment to Brian and Donna Albert.

- M E M O R A N D U M TO: PRESIDENT AND ALL COUNCIL MEMBERS FROM: KIMBERLY CLARK-BASKIN, CITY CLERK SUBJECT: EXECUTIVE SESSION Please be advised that an executive session has been scheduled regarding the following:
- 2026-0731 Resolution authorizing the issuance of a warrant in favor of James Hieber and his attorneys, Ogg, Murphy and Perkosky, P.C., in full and final settlement of a litigation matter in the Allegheny County Court of Common Pleas filed at GD 23-000245 for an amount not to exceed One Hundred Thousand Dollars ($100,000.00) over one year. (Executive Session scheduled for 7/21/26)Resolution
- 2026-0758 Resolution authorizing the execution of a quitclaim deed conveying all of the City's right, title and interest in and to the property located at 7217 Monticello Street in the 13th Ward of the City and designated in the Deed Registry Office of Allegheny County as Block & Lot: 50 174-F-136, to Marvin Miller, for Three Thousand Dollars ($3,000.00) relating to the full and final settlement of a case filed against the City and docketed at AR 25-009878. (Executive Session scheduled for 7/21/26)Resolution
- 2026-0759 Resolution authorizing the issuance of a warrant in favor of Brian and Donna Albert for a single payment in 2026 in an amount not to exceed Five Hundred Fifteen Thousand Dollars ($515,000.00), in full and final settlement of litigation, filed in the Allegheny County Court of Common Pleas at G.D. 23-000081 and 22-013852. (Executive Session scheduled for 7/21/26)Resolution
